HTML - <frameset> 標籤



HTML <frameset> 標籤包含一組框架,其中包含一個或多個可以作為單個單元進行樣式化的框架。它用於指定框架集中行和列的數量及其畫素。

此標籤在 HTML5 中不受支援,我們建議您使用 HTML <iframe> 標籤

語法

<frameset cols = " ">

HTML frameset 標籤支援 HTML 的全域性事件屬性。還接受一些特定的屬性,如下所示。

屬性

屬性 描述
cols 列大小 指定列的數量及其寬度,可以使用畫素、百分比或相對長度。預設為 100%。
rows 行大小 指定行數及其高度,可以使用畫素、百分比或相對長度。預設為 100%。
framespacing 畫素 指定框架集中的框架之間的間距。(已棄用)
frameborder 0
1
指定邊框的顯示或隱藏狀態。(已棄用)

HTML frameset 標籤示例

以下示例將說明 HTML <frame> 標籤,我們強烈建議您在這些情況下使用 <iframe> 以避免將來不支援框架的衝突。

在框架集中實現框架

在此示例中,我們使用 frameset 標籤建立一個 frameset 元素,並將主頁渲染到該框架中。

<!DOCTYPE html>
<html>
   <head>
      <title>HTML frame Tag</title>
   </head>
   <frameset cols = "200, *">
      <frame src = "/html/menu.htm" name = "menu_page" />
      <frame src = "/html/main.htm" name = "main_page" />
   </frameset>
   
</html>

建立水平框架

要建立水平框架,我們可以使用 rows 屬性。如果我們能夠操作 row 屬性,我們也可以建立水平框架。

<!DOCTYPE html>
<html>
   <head>
      <title>HTML frameset Tag</title>
   </head>
   <frameset rows = "30%, 70%">
      <frame src = "/html/menu.htm" name = "menu_page" />
      <frame src = "/html/main.htm" name = "main_page" />
   </frameset>
</html>

支援的瀏覽器

標籤 Chrome Edge Firefox Safari Opera
frameset
html_deprecated_tags.htm
廣告